can some one tell me how i can make my mob tamable
Have you looked at all the methods in EntityWolf? isTamed is the state that the wolf is actually in when tamed, but there are quite a few others that are also needed.

how do you code a monster to attack me i have changed the creature to monster but it just runs away when i hit it and it just dousent attack me i realy need help and quick
You've had the same To Do tutorials forever! Please actually show some of these. I really want to see block generation the most, been checking back at least 3 times a week to see if you've done it and you haven't :sad.gif: Please do it.
I've been really busy with school so I haven't had time to do any more tutorials. I did add a world gen tutorial yesterday, might make something else today.
how do you code a monster to attack me i have changed the creature to monster but it just runs away when i hit it and it just dousent attack me i realy need help and quick
In your entity class, change it to extend EntityMob
public class EntityNamehere extends EntityMob
